Elgin is a suburban city in the northwest suburbs of Chicago. It's dubbed the 'City in the Suburbs' due to its large population and metropolitan style downtown. Elgin welcomed its South Asian Muslim community members with open arms since the arrival of the Khan family in 1969. Since then, Elgin hosts three Islamic sites: Islamic Community Center, Institute of Islamic Education Mosque, and Institute of Islamic Education Seminary.
